soft bounces per the updated ruleset, suppresses hard-bounced addresses immediately, and schedules soft-bounce retries with exponential backoff capped at five attempts. Check the dead-letter queue drains cleanly under the new consumer and that suppression-list writes are idempotent. Integration suite must pass against the staging mail sink with zero unclassified bounces. Sign off only once metrics match the baseline. Reviewed build follows.

trace token, fadup-hahig: htk9_00bea819e

Handover note — night to day shift

Hi Priya, leaving this for whoever leads days. The pallet of recalled Bravlin T9 chargers is wrapped and strapped in Bay 7, red recall labels on all four sides. Count is 240 units per the manifest clipped to the wrap — please re-verify before release, as two units were pulled for the incident file. Corventa Carriers collects at 13:00. Keep the pallet quarantined until then. The courier hand-over instruction follows below.

drop instructions, hahip-badug: the quenox ralath courier leaves the kaseth fraiel rusiel tameth belys istdor ralion giliel ledger at gate 7830 under passcode 165413

Rendering p95 had climbed from 180ms to 4.1s following the morning deploy, which introduced an unmemoized partial lookup inside the line-item loop. Each invoice row triggered a full template-registry scan, so large invoices degraded worst — customers with 200+ line items saw hard timeouts. Support should note that cached invoices rendered before 09:40 were unaffected, which explains the inconsistent reports. The regression was isolated to the build identified by the token below.

build token for tajeg-bajep: htk14_409ba9df6b8acb